The Business Roundtable fired a shot heard round the capitalist world on Aug. 19. That’s when 180 large company CEOs said they were willing to set aside the strict orthodoxy of shareholder returns and consider the employees, vendors, clients and communities key to their success. Nonprofit Unite to Light and the New Beginnings Counseling Center’s Safe Parking Program have teamed up to bring light, electricity and a degree of security to about 120 folks living in their cars in Santa Barbara County.
